    Unemployment tax rates FAQ Q. How are employers' unemployment-insurance tax rates calculated?A. Unemployment taxes in Washington are calculated using a formula that is written into state law. We do not have independent authority to adjust the rates. There are two components of the state unemployment tax. The first component of the tax rate is the experience-based tax, which is based on the amount of unemployment benefits paid to former employees over the past four years. There...

    Unemployment benefits What are unemployment benefits? Unemployment benefits provide you with temporary income when you lose your job through no fault of your own. The money partly replaces your lost earnings and helps you pay expenses while looking for new work. The benefits, from taxes your former employer(s) paid, are not based on financial need. While you receive benefits, your job is to get back to work as quickly as possible. How to apply...
